
I began with Our Daily Bread design's new June release, "From Me to You." This set includes a beautiful fushia image, along with one Bible verse (Numbers 6:24) and three sentiments.
I wanted to create a kraft cardstock design today, so stamped the fushia flower image directly onto the kraft paper with Versafine Black Onyx ink.
After allowing the ink to dry, I carefully shaded in the blossoms and leaves with Copic Sketch markers. I typically do not Copic color with Versafine ink, due to smearing, but accidentally used the Versafine to stamp the image rather than my usual Memento Tuxedo Black ink.
Pink accents, along with a bit of distressing finish this design.
